Mar 2nd, 2016 | Category: The Gleaner Minute | 1:26MARCH 2, 2016: A number of CARICOM leaders are expected to attend Thursday’s swearing-in of 43-year-old Andrew Holness as prime minister of Jamaica… Concerns that the magisterial recount which started today for the St. Mary South Eastern constituency may continue until Saturday… PNP member and outgoing education minister Ronald Thwaites says party officials should resign if performance caused general election defeat… The police boat that was stolen from a dock in Westmoreland last month has been found in Honduras… IN SPORTS: Jamaica’s sprint stars, Usain Bolt And Shelly-Ann Fraser-Pryce have been nominated for the prestigious Laureus World Sports Awards.
